DTC P2101 on a Volkswagen, Audi, Skoda or SEAT means the engine computer told the throttle motor to move the throttle plate, the round flap that lets air into the engine, and the plate did not end up where it was told to go. The full name is “Throttle Actuator Control Motor Circuit Range/Performance”, and on a six-digit scanner it shows as P210100. On Volkswagen Group cars it usually comes with the EPC light and limp mode, where the car cuts its own power to protect the engine, which is why it feels worse than it is.
You can usually drive gently to get home or to a garage. It is almost never the engine computer (the ECU), and in most cases it does not need a new throttle body. The common fixes are a throttle body clean, a furred-up plug, or a throttle adaptation that was never run, and two of those cost almost nothing. A worn throttle body, the worst case, is a fitted job in the low hundreds at an independent garage.
Below: what the code means, what the codes next to it tell you, one live-data check that shows which part is at fault, how to fix it and run the adaptation, when to use a garage, and what it costs.
What DTC P2101 Means on a Volkswagen (and Why the EPC Light Comes With It)
Your car has no cable between the pedal and the engine. Two sensors on the pedal tell the engine computer how far you have pressed it. The computer then drives a small electric motor inside the throttle body, and the motor turns the throttle plate to let air in. Two more sensors on the throttle body measure how far the plate is open and report it back to the computer, so it can check that the plate went where it was sent.
Volkswagen calls this assembly the throttle valve control unit, J338. Inside it are the throttle drive motor, G186, and the two angle sensors, G187 and G188. You will see those names in VCDS and OBDeleven.
P2101 is set when the computer is driving the motor and the plate still does not reach, or hold, the angle it asked for. That is what “range/performance” means. The wires are fine and the motor is getting the signal. Something is stopping the plate from doing what it was told. On a VAG car the engine computer reacts by turning on the EPC light (electronic power control) and cutting power to a safe level. That is limp mode. The engine warning light usually comes on as well.
This matters for what you test first. P2101 is not a “wire is cut” code. It is a “the plate isn’t following orders” code, and the reasons for that are physical far more often than electrical.
Can You Drive With P2101?
Usually yes, gently and not far. Limp mode keeps the engine running but limits throttle response and often holds the revs down. The car will feel flat, slow to get moving, and may idle high or low. That is enough to get home or to a garage on normal roads. Switching the ignition off and on usually restores full power until the fault trips again; a good restart is a pause, not a fix.
Do not drive it on a motorway or try to overtake. If the engine will not respond to the pedal at all, or the idle is rising and falling on its own, stop and have it towed. And do not keep driving on it for weeks. A throttle plate that is sticking can stick further, and limp mode will not always save you at the moment you need power.
Symptoms of P2101 Fault Code
- EPC light on, usually with the engine warning light
- Limp mode: flat throttle response, slow to get moving, no power for overtaking
- Idle higher or lower than normal, or rising and falling on its own
- On some cars the code sets with no symptom at all after a battery change; the adaptation is lost and the computer flags it on the next start
P2101 Alongside P2111, P0121, P0221 and P2135: What the Combinations Mean
P2101 rarely arrives alone on a VAG car. The codes next to it narrow the cause down before you touch anything.
| Codes stored | What the computer saw | Most likely cause |
|---|---|---|
| P2101 only | Motor driven, plate not reaching the target | Carbon or dirt at the edge of the plate, a tired motor, or a lost adaptation |
| P2101 + P2111 (throttle stuck open) | Plate would not close to the angle the computer asked for | Carbon build-up holding the plate open, or a worn closing spring or gear in the throttle body |
| P2101 + P2112 (throttle stuck closed) | Plate would not open | Plate jammed, or the motor cannot move it |
| P2101 + P0121 or P0221 | One of the two angle sensors reads outside its expected range | A failing angle sensor inside the throttle body, or a bad connector pin |
| P2101 + P2135 | The two angle sensors disagree with each other | Angle sensors failing, or water and corrosion in the connector |
| P2101 + P2100, P2102 or P2103 | Motor circuit open, low or high on top of the performance fault | Wiring or connector first, throttle body second |
Write all of them down before you clear anything. A garage will ask, and the combination is half the diagnosis.
Not Sure It’s P2101? P2100 and P2102 Look Similar
All three codes share the same throttle body and the same plug, but they are different faults. P2100 means the computer cannot see the motor at all, an open circuit, and it’s a wiring test first. P2102 means a motor wire is touching ground, usually a wire rubbed through in the bundle. P2101, this page, means the motor is being driven and the plate isn’t following. On a six-digit scanner the same three codes read P210000, P210100 and P210200, and some tools space them as P2101 00; the extra digits are the longer format VAG tools use, not a different fault. If your scanner shows P2100 or P2102, the checks below won’t find your fault; both are electrical. Start with the wiring tests in the P2100 guide, they cover both codes.
One more mix-up worth clearing: some code-lookup sites list P2101 on a Volkswagen as a seat position sensor fault. That’s a different code table, used by the seat module, not the engine. If your scanner showed P2101 in the engine module with the EPC light on, it’s the throttle code this page covers.
How to Diagnose P2101 With Live Data: Throttle Body, Wiring or Adaptation
You need a scanner that shows live data. A cheap Bluetooth adapter with an app like Car Scanner shows the generic throttle values; a VAG tool like VCDS or OBDeleven shows the computer’s own values with the VAG names on them.
Step 1. Compare the angle the computer asked for with the angle the plate reached. With the ignition on and the engine off, press the pedal slowly from nothing to the floor and watch the two throttle angle values. On a healthy throttle body the plate’s angle follows the requested angle smoothly, with no jumps, no lag and no places where nothing happens. Typical values are a few percent at idle, rising to well over 80 percent with the pedal down. If the plate’s angle lags behind, stops short, jumps, or keeps rising and falling on its own, the plate is not moving freely. That is carbon, a damaged plate, or a weak motor.
Step 2. Watch the two angle sensors. In VCDS or OBDeleven you can see the two throttle angle sensors separately. As you press the pedal, one reading goes up and the other goes down. Both should change smoothly. A sensor that flickers, drops out or sits at one end of its range is a sensor fault or a connector fault, and it explains a P0121, P0221 or P2135 next to your P2101.
Step 3. Check the connector and the motor. Turn the ignition off, unplug the throttle body connector and look at the pins. Green or white furring on the pins, a pin pushed out of place, or water inside the plug are common on cars that have been through a car wash or had a pressure washer near the engine. With a multimeter you can also test the motor itself.
| Test | Where | What you should see |
|---|---|---|
| Motor coil resistance | Across the two motor pins on the throttle body | A low reading, a few ohms. No reading at all means the coil is broken |
| Motor pin to body | Each motor pin to the metal body of the throttle housing | No connection. A connection means the motor is touching its metal case |
| 5-volt feed to the sensors | Across the 5-volt and ground pins on the car’s side of the plug, ignition on | Around 5 volts |
The pin numbers differ between throttle bodies, so check the wiring map for your engine code (the three-letter code on the sticker in the boot or under the bonnet) before you test. On many six-pin VAG throttle bodies the motor is on two of the outer pins and the 5-volt feed on two of the inner ones, but do not guess; a wrong pin gives you a wrong answer.
What the Results Mean
Smooth angles, good connector, motor tests fine, and the code still returns: the adaptation is lost, see the fix section. Angles that lag or step: clean the throttle body first, replace it second. A sensor that misbehaves: the throttle body is the fix, because the sensors are built into it. A bad pin or corroded plug: repair the connector, then adapt.
What Causes P2101 on VAG Engines, Ranked
In rough order of how often they turn up on Volkswagen Group cars:
- Carbon at the edge of the throttle plate. Oil vapour from the engine’s breather pipe bakes onto the plate and the tube it sits in. The motor works harder and harder to move the plate through the build-up until it cannot land it where the computer asks. The most common cause and the cheapest fix.
- A worn throttle body. The motor, gears and closing spring wear with mileage: the plate moves slowly, or goes past where it should stop. Cleaning helps for a while, then the code comes back.
- A lost throttle adaptation. Battery disconnected, throttle body cleaned or replaced, ECU reset: after any of these the computer forgets where fully open and fully closed are, and P2101 can appear with no physical fault at all. The cause behind most “I cleaned it and the code came back” stories.
- A connector or wiring fault. Corroded pins, a loose plug, or a wiring bundle rubbed through where it runs near the engine. Cheap to fix, easy to miss.
- A weak battery or a bad earth. Low voltage makes the motor slow, and the computer reads slow as faulty. Battery old, or the car struggling to start? Sort that first.
Is It Ever the ECU?
Almost never. Two of the pages that rank for this code sell replacement engine computers. Do not replace an ECU for P2101 until a garage has proven the throttle body, the wiring and the adaptation are all good. Now go to the fix section and start at step 1.
How to Fix DTC P2101 on a Volkswagen, Audi or Skoda
Do these in order, cheapest first. Whatever you do, finish with clearing the code and running the adaptation. That last part is where most people go wrong.
Step 1: Clean the Throttle Body
Remove the air pipe that feeds the throttle body, or unbolt the throttle body if you cannot reach the back of the plate. Wipe both sides of the plate and the tube it sits in with throttle body cleaner on a rag, especially the edge where the plate seals. Do not spray into a fitted throttle body, and do not push the plate open by hand with the ignition on. Let it dry, refit it. About an hour.
Step 2: Check the Connector
Unplug it, look for green or white furring on the pins, a pin pushed out of place, or water. Clean with electrical contact cleaner spray, straighten the pin, and make sure the plug clicks fully in when you refit it.
Step 3: Clear the Codes and Run the Throttle Adaptation
This is the step people skip, and it is why the code comes back. In a VAG tool, open the engine module and run the throttle valve adaptation: the Basic Settings menu in VCDS, or the adaptation function in OBDeleven. Conditions: ignition on, engine off, foot off the pedal, no codes stored, healthy battery. It takes about a minute.
No VAG Tool? The 30-Second Ignition Relearn
Switch the ignition on, wait about thirty seconds without starting, switch off, then start normally. Many VAG engine computers relearn the plate this way. If the code returns, you need the tool.
A generic OBD2 adapter clears codes but cannot run the adaptation. For VAG cars the OBDeleven 3 does it from your phone; on my Skoda Rapid the engine module offered basic settings and adaptations on the free plan. For reading codes and live data only, the Vgate iCar Pro is the cheaper tool.
Step 4: If the Code Comes Back, Replace the Throttle Body
The motor, gears or angle sensors are worn, and cleaning cannot fix wear. Buy the part for your exact engine code; the number is stamped on the old unit. Fit it, clear the codes, run the adaptation again. A new throttle body without an adaptation throws the same fault. If a new throttle body and an adaptation still don’t cure it, check the MAP sensor, the small sensor that reads air pressure in the intake, before blaming wiring; a soot-fouled MAP has kept this code alive on more than one car.
What You Can Fix Yourself and What Needs a Garage
| You can do this at home | Leave this to a garage |
|---|---|
| Read the codes and write down the combination | Trace a wiring fault using the car’s wiring map and an oscilloscope |
| The live-data check with any scanner | Find where water is getting into the connector |
| Clean the throttle body and the connector | Fit a throttle body if you are not confident removing the intake |
| Run the adaptation with a VAG tool, or the ignition-on relearn | Anything that comes back after a new throttle body and an adaptation |
| Replace the throttle body if you are comfortable with the intake | A second opinion before you spend on parts |
If the code comes back after a new throttle body and an adaptation, the fault is somewhere else, usually in the wiring or an earth connection. That is garage territory: an oscilloscope, a tool that shows a flickering signal a normal multimeter would miss, will find it much faster than you can at home.
Which Engines and Models Get P2101 Most
The code turns up across the Volkswagen Group, but it clusters on the direct-injection petrol engines, which spray fuel straight into the cylinder and are known for carbon building up on the plate.
| Engine | Cars | Why it clusters here |
|---|---|---|
| 1.4 and 1.6 FSI | Golf V, Polo, Fabia, Ibiza, Octavia (2004 onwards) | Early direct injection, heavy plate carbon |
| 1.2 and 1.4 TSI | Golf VI and VII, Polo, Fabia, Rapid, Octavia, Leon, Ibiza | Breather oil vapour on the plate |
| 2.0 FSI and TFSI | Golf GTI Mk5 and Mk6, A3, A4, Octavia vRS, Leon FR | Worn throttle bodies at higher mileage, carbon |
| 1.4 and 1.6 16V | Polo, Fabia, Ibiza, Golf IV and V | Age, worn throttle bodies |
For example, the 2.0 TFSI in the Mk5 Golf GTI and the A3 uses a throttle body in the 06F 133 062 family. Check the number stamped on yours before ordering; the same engine code can use more than one version.
What It Costs to Fix
These are approximate prices. They vary by country, by car, by how much of the intake has to come off, and by who does the work.
| Fix | UK | US | India |
|---|---|---|---|
| DIY clean and adaptation (cleaner, plus a VAG tool if you adapt it yourself) | £5–£10 | $8–$15 | ₹400–₹800 |
| Clean and adaptation at an independent (non-dealer) garage | £50–£100 | $60–$120 | ₹1,500–₹3,000 |
| Clean and adaptation at a dealer | £100–£180 | $120–$220 | ₹3,000–₹5,000 |
| Connector repair at a garage | £40–£80 | $50–$100 | ₹800–₹2,000 |
| New throttle body, part only | £120–£300 | $150–$400 | ₹8,000–₹18,000 |
| New throttle body, fitted and adapted, independent | £200–£450 | $250–$500 | ₹10,000–₹22,000 |
| New throttle body, fitted and adapted, dealer | £400–£650 | $450–$750 | ₹15,000–₹30,000 |
Euro prices are close to the UK column. Non-dealer throttle bodies are cheaper than the dealer part everywhere.
Two things to insist on when you pay someone. First, that they run the adaptation after any work on the throttle body, and that it shows on the invoice. Second, that they show you the live data or the code combination before they quote a new throttle body. A quote with no diagnosis behind it is a guess.
